Abstract: |
The variation of canopy structure and photosynthetic characteristics of spring maize during late growth stage was determined, and the maize cultivar Zhengdan 958 was used with treatments of high yielding and high efficiency cultivation and farmer conventional method in the 2012 and 2013. The results showed that the plant height and ear position of high yielding and high efficiency cultivation were slightly higher than that of the conventional method in silking stage and milk stage. Compared with conventional cultivation, leaf index of spring maize under high yielding and high efficiency cultivation was larger, especially after silking stage. Leaf angle of different positions of high yielding and high efficiency cultivation were lower than that of conventional method, while that of net photosynthetic characteristics showed the opposite trend. Yields of spring maize of high yielding and high efficiency cultivation in 2012 and 2013 were 14.009 t·hm-2 and 13.255 t·hm-2, respectively, being higher than that of conventional method. |
